This is the Achilles heel for them that is a pretty big one and goes mostly unrecognized/not discussed.
If they don't win a vast majority of those races and puck battles low on their dumps, they don't really have a lot of other ways to generate offence or possession 5v5. If they start losing this battle (as they did decisively in Games 4-6 last year), they are forced to revert into a shell and try to win 2-1 like they did in Game 7. Is it possible to win this way? 100% it is, but its very, very difficult to do that over 7 games especially when we can burn you on the PP even if closed down 5v5.
When you look at last year's series, I feel like we lost all of the first 3 games for no reason other than we just weren't ready for the stage and basically had nails starting to go into the coffin before we figured it out. Once we actually settled ourselves down we won 3 games and they won 1. If we don't allow ourselves to fall into a hole again (and I would be stunned if we did), it is going to be very difficult for them to win 4 games.
This. Bob was out of his mind good that game 1. It isn’t repeatable.Here are the results of games 1-3 last year
Result, Moneypuck deserve to win, Edmonton goal GSAx, Florida GSAx
3-0, 90% Edmonton, -0.52, 5.7 (holy shit! I never knew it was THAT high)
1-4, 70% Florida, -0.58, 0.39
3-4, 63% Edmonton, -1.25, 0.67
We weren't down 3-0 because we weren't ready, in fact we utterly dominated the first game of the series to a laughably bad degree. We were down 3-0 because we badly lost the goaltending battle in games 1 and 3. Edmonton was the better team in 2 out of the first 3 games, and in the first game was about as dominant as a team can be.
As an aside, I don't ever remember seeing a +5.7 on Moneypuck before for a single game by a goalie, that is beyond bonkers.

Lol. But don't Maple Leaf fans always make it sound like they only lose because they always play cup favourites. Granted, the fact that 11 times their opponent made the finals (12 now) when they've only made the playoffs 20 times in that stretch might actually support their case.Fun stat;
Since 1993, there have been 11 teams to eliminate the Toronto Maple Leafs on their way to making the Stanley Cup Final. Those 11 teams have a combined finals record of 1-10, with the 2000 Devils being the only team to win.
